Hantz Financial Services Inc. Buys New Shares in Capital One Financial Co. (NYSE:COF)

Hantz Financial Services Inc. purchased a new position in shares of Capital One Financial Co. (NYSE:COF) in the 2nd qu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und purchased 31,571 shares of the financial services provider’s stock, valued at approximately $4,371,000.

Capital One Financial Stock Performance

Shares of COF opened at $146.93 on Friday. Capital One Financial Co. has a 12 month low of $88.23 and a 12 month high of $153.35. The business’s fifty day simple moving average is $140.63 and its two-hundred day simple moving average is $140.07. The company has a current ratio of 1.00, a quick ratio of 1.00 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.81. The company has a market cap of $55.86 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 11.51, a P/E/G ratio of 1.13 and a beta of 1.45.

Capital One Financial (NYSE:COFGet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Tuesday, July 23rd. The financial services provider reported $3.14 earnings per share for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$3.28 by ($0.14). The business had revenue of $9.51 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$9.57 billion. Capital One Financial had a return on equity of 9.31% and a net margin of 9.01%. Capital One Financial’s quarterly revenue was up 5.5%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period last year, the firm posted $3.52 EPS. Research analysts anticipate that Capital One Financial Co. will post 13.17 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About Capital One Financial

(Free Report)

Capital One Financial Corporation operates as the financial services holding company for the Capital One, National Association, which engages in the provision of various financial products and services in the United States, Canada, and the United Kingdom. It operates through three segments: Credit Card, Consumer Banking, and Commercial Banking.
